Ensure the medium the seedlings in is just moist. Give them a few drops of H2O and put a dome over them. as long there is condensation in the dome, you shouldn’t need to water. If they are in their final home, I would water just outside of the tips of the young leaves. This should be a couple of weeks in from breaking the surface. Hope you get her on the right track
